What is a Summers Off job?

A Summers Off job is a position that follows an academic or seasonal schedule, typically providing time off during the summer months. These jobs are common in education, childcare, and some government or seasonal industries. While employees work regular hours during the school year or peak seasons, they usually do not need to work—or may have reduced duties—during the summer. Some positions may offer unpaid summers off, while others provide prorated pay throughout the year. This type of job is ideal for those seeking work-life balance and extended seasonal breaks.

What is the 3 month rule for jobs?

The 3 month rule in jobs, including summer positions, often refers to the probation period during which an employer evaluates a new employee's performance. It is common for employers to assess whether to confirm employment or extend the trial period after approximately three months. This period can also relate to seasonal or temporary jobs, where employment duration is limited to around three months, such as summer roles for students or seasonal workers.

Head Cook (no nights, no weekends, no holidays, SUMMERS OFF)

Job description

Taher, Inc. is growing and is looking for a Head Cook to join our team!
Essential Functions:
  • Cooks and prepares a variety of food through standardized recipes
  • Ensuring all meals meet quality standards, are correctly prepared and within acceptable time limits
  • Monitors and directs food service staff and subs in the preparation, set up, and serving of all meals
  • Prepares and cooks al menu items needed for regular and a la carte lines
  • Ability to effectively lead a small staff and provide clear direction and training
  • Checks on all equipment, monitors temperatures of refrigeration and freezer units
  • Effectively utilizes food leftovers per standards
  • Managing ordering, receiving, storing and inventory control of all perishable products following specific procedures and HACCP standards
  • Reinforcing USDA regulations
  • Conducting cost control analysis while monitoring product and menu costs
  • Controlling waste and effectively managing cost and budget performance
  • Establishing monthly food and labor cost goals
  • Promotes nutrition education in school and community
  • Using time management skills to meet deadlines in a fast-paced environment
  • Performs other duties as requested by leadership
